WebOct 13, 2016 · Potatoes will last longer if they are stored at temperatures that stay consistently between 40 and 50 degrees Fahrenheit. Even a little below 40 degrees is okay, just be sure they don’t freeze. The cooler your storage spot, the longer your potatoes will go before they start to sprout. Humidity Potatoes will last longer with higher humidity.

WebSep 5, 2024 · As long as the area stays cool between 45-50F (7-10C) and has 80-90% humidity potatoes will store well. 1. Cure Your Potatoes. If you are harvesting potatoes from your garden it’s a good idea to cure the potatoes before you place them into your basement for storage. Don’t worry, curing potatoes is very easy. WebFeb 22, 2024 · 3. Cure the potatoes in a cool, dark place for two weeks. This allows the skins to toughen, which helps protect the potatoes from bruising during storage. 4. Store the potatoes in a cool (40-50 degrees Fahrenheit), dark place with good ventilation. A cellar, root cellar, or unheated room in your house will work well. WebJan 27, 2024 · Let the vines die all the way before harvesting. Cure potatoes in moderate temperatures with high humidity for ten days. Clean the excess dirt from your potatoes before storing them. Cull them to ensure no bad potatoes are mixed in with the good. Store long-term in a room with a temperature of 30-40℉ (2-4℃)

WebNext, inside each box, layer potatoes with shredded paper. This is a great way to recycle junk mail and sale flyers that would normally be tossed in the trash. If you don’t have enough paper to shred, common newspapers folded in thick layers (6-7 sheets) will work well too. Just lay potatoes in the bottom of the box, cover with shredded paper ...
